3.1.7.18. remove_node (::quartus::eco)

The following table displays information for the remove_node Tcl command:

Tcl Package and Version

Belongs to ::quartus::eco

Syntax remove_node [-h | -help] [-long_help] -name <node_name>
Arguments -h | -help Short help
-long_help Long help with examples and possible return values
-name <node_name> Name of the node to remove
Description

The remove_node command will remove the specified node from final netlist. The node's source and destination signals will be disconnected.

Example Usage
remove_node -name my_ff
Return Value Code Name Code String Return
TCL_OK 0 INFO: Operation successful
